Transaction ccca31211606a4a60d8d588f9d83d213caaeba143a1514a0aabc1cce6070583a
1 Input
1 Output
-
ccca31211606a4a60d8d588f9d83d213caaeba143a1514a0aabc1cce6070583a:0
- value
- 82656
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 de32f18b8de49c0bd29ab7101d40319b5fa3d46487ba9ea109a2529ef646fb30
- address
- bc1pmce0rzudujwqh556kugp6sp3nd0684rys7afaggf5fffaajxlvcqst6ygk